Output 2bdeba91290d86d0f899864115f89b6f8e085c91ce800c822ee9af26fabc4c96:1

value
20363090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3faac55bfaf171303574f6504b496db85eab3abe OP_EQUAL
address
MDhoNtThrt7fy6RhQr7SomFMy713HffmgN
transaction
2bdeba91290d86d0f899864115f89b6f8e085c91ce800c822ee9af26fabc4c96
spent
true